Important Terms Related to Copyright Workshop

  • Copyright: Legal protection for creators of original work, providing exclusive rights to use, distribute, and modify their content.
  • Fair Use: A legal doctrine allowing limited use of copyrighted material without permission for purposes like criticism, comment, news reporting, teaching, scholarship, or research.
  • TEACH Act: Legislation that provides guidelines for educators to use copyrighted material in distance education.
  • Public Domain: Works that are not protected by copyright and can be freely used by the public.

Examples of Using the Copyright Workshop for

  • Educator Scenario: A teacher creates online course materials that include third-party images and videos. Attending a copyright workshop helps them understand how to legally use these resources under fair use policies, enhancing course quality and legal compliance.
  • Business Scenario: A marketing team wants to use popular music tracks in a promotional video. A copyright workshop provides insights into acquiring necessary licenses or identifying royalty-free alternatives, ensuring the campaign's legality.
  • Content Creator Scenario: A YouTuber plans to upload a video that critiques a blockbuster movie. The workshop guides them on how to incorporate fair use in their critique, protecting against potential copyright strikes on their channel.

The Berne Convention stipulates that the duration of the term for copyright protection is the life of the author plus at least 50 years after their death. For some categories of works, the minimum duration is shorter: for example, the minimum term for applied art is 25 years, movies have a minimum term of 50 years.
Copyright does not protect names, titles, slogans, or short phrases. In some cases, these things may be protected as trademarks.

Generally, copyright protection lasts for the length of the authors life plus another 70 years. In the case of joint works, copyright protection lasts for the length of the life of the last surviving joint author plus another 70 years.
